| Workshop: Introduction to the INCOTERMS 2000 |
Course ID: INT300 |
|
|
-
In international trade, with a multitude of different customs and
rules, it is of utmost importance that parties to a contract for sale
of goods understand each others rights and responsibilities. The
International Chamber of Commerce issued a set of trade terms that are
used worldwide. These Incoterms codify international rules for the
uniform interpretation of common contract clauses in export/import
transactions involving goods. This workshop provides an overview of the
most common Incoterms and their implications to the transportation
chain.
